cancel
Showing results for 
Search instead for 
Did you mean: 

SPAM Error after SPAM Update to 740 / 56

DieterLorenz
Active Participant
0 Kudos

Had an error after installing SPAM Update 56, SPAM repots an error if I press the button Queue Show/edit.

An exception has occurred which is explained in more detail below. The

exception is assigned to class 'CX_SY_DYN_CALL_ILLEGAL_FUNC' and was not

  caught in procedure

"OCS_EXTENDED_UPLOAD" "(FUNCTION)", nor was it propagated by a RAISING clause.

Since the caller of the procedure could not have anticipated this

exception, the current program was terminated.

The reason for the exception is:

An attempt was made to execute the CALL FUNCTION statement in program

"SAPLOCS_CORE". The name of the function module to be called is

  "OCS_CREATE_LOGLINE".

""OCS_CREATE_LOGLINE" cannot be found in its function group though.

Possible causes:

a) Function module "OCS_CREATE_LOGLINE" has not been activated. This means

  that it

cannot be found at runtime.

b) The function library contains an incorrect entry for "OCS_CREATE_LOGLINE".

c) The function module does not contain any code at all. Even FUNCTION

... ENDFUNCTION is missing.

If I have a look at the functiongroup  OCS_CORE they Report me that it is damaged. If I would repair it, he said that is repaired - but do not works anymore.

Please help

Accepted Solutions (1)

Accepted Solutions (1)

Johan_sapbasis
Active Contributor
0 Kudos

HI,

In se37 see if function module exists OCS_CREATE_LOGLINE,

Click display check if has contents or not. Also run function module -> check -> Syntax and then Function module -> check -> extended program check

If all is ok and function module exists Function module -> Activate.

ps: would be good to open OSS in paralell so long as not too lose time.

Kind Regards.

Johan

DieterLorenz
Active Participant
0 Kudos

I check the OCS_CREATE_LOGLINE in se38 with FGroup Repair and extended programm check. Both without errors. An activation reports that the functiongroup OCS_CORE had an error.

Johan_sapbasis
Active Contributor
0 Kudos

Hi Dieter,

What is the error you got when trying to activate it?

Kind Regards,

Johan

DieterLorenz
Active Participant
0 Kudos

Activation works, but check not:

Function group OCS_CORE contains errors

Message no. FL023

Diagnosis

The function group OCS_CORE that you want to change contains inconsistencies.

System Response

You cannot change function module OCS_CREATE_LOGLINE.

Procedure

Use the Function Builder repair tool to remove the inconsistencies from the function group. You can then change the function module as planned.

To open the repair tool, on the initial screen of the Function Builder, choose Utilities -> Repair func. group.

Johan_sapbasis
Active Contributor
0 Kudos

Hi,

Try this as per suggestion on message.

To open the repair tool, on the initial screen of the Function Builder, choose Utilities -> Repair func. group.


Kind Regards,


Johan

DieterLorenz
Active Participant
0 Kudos

Kernel is 742/111, maybe buggy and to new.

DieterLorenz
Active Participant
0 Kudos

Repair of functiongroup have I already done, he reports no error, no inconsistences.

Johan_sapbasis
Active Contributor
0 Kudos

Hi.

If you have already done the repair and retried and it restarted spam queue and it does not work. I would recommend OSS to SAP.

Kind Regards,

Johan

DieterLorenz
Active Participant
0 Kudos

Open a ticket to SAP OSS is already done - thanks

DieterLorenz
Active Participant
0 Kudos

Maybe you could delete the queue and define it again.

Answers (4)

Answers (4)

former_member195792
Participant
0 Kudos

Hi,

Did you resolve this issue?
We have the same issue now on our system....

DieterLorenz
Active Participant
0 Kudos

Hello,

I dont know what I have done. It is too long ago:

Delete the whole Job in SPAM in the monitor if it hangs:

Try:

Queue import again

tp R3I all SID pf=\\server\sapmnt\trans\bin\TP_DOMAIN_SID.PFL tag=spam -Dclientcascade=yes -Dstoponerror=8 -Drepeatonerror=8 -Dsourcesystems= -Dtransdir=\\server\sapmnt\trans\

Paket import

tp R3I SAPKB70207 <SID> pf=/usr/sap/trans/bin/TP_DOMAIN_<SID>.PFL tag=spam -Dclientcascade=yes -Dstoponerror=8 -Drepeatonerror=8 -Dsourcesystems= -Dtransdir=/usr/sap/trans

former_member182657
Active Contributor
0 Kudos

Hi,

Could you share complete dump from ST22,before this could you re-import the same SPAM update version 56.

Regards,

DieterLorenz
Active Participant
0 Kudos
Sriram2009
Active Contributor
0 Kudos
mamartins
Active Contributor
0 Kudos

Hi,

Please check if that version requires a kernel update.

Regards,

MM